BODY {
	MARGIN: 0px; TEXT-ALIGN: center
}
IMG {
	B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; BORDER-BOTTOM-STYLE: none
}
FORM {
	MARGIN: 0px
}
SELECT {
	FONT-SIZE: 12px
}
A {
	COLOR: #878787; BACKGROUND-REPEAT: no-repeat; TEXT-DECORATION: none
}
A:hover {
	COLOR: #c50000
}
#content UL LI {
	FONT-SIZE: 12px; COLOR: #666666; LINE-HEIGHT: 200%
}
#content OL LI {
	FONT-SIZE: 12px; COLOR: #666666; LINE-HEIGHT: 200%
}
.hr-red {
	CLEAR: both; BORDER-TOP: #0080FF 1px solid
}
.hr-gray {
	CLEAR: both; BORDER-TOP: #e3e3e3 1px solid; MARGIN-BOTTOM: 7px
}
#container {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to
}
#homenews {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to
}
#homenews {
	POSITION: relative
}
.poshn {
	RIGHT: 0px; BOTTOM: 83px; POSITION: absolute
}
#header {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to; TEXT-ALIGN: left
}
#page {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to; TEXT-ALIGN: left
}
#footer {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to; TEXT-ALIGN: left
}
#homepage {
	HEIGHT: 320px; TEXT-ALIGN: left
}
#homepage #content {
	FLOAT: left; WIDTH: 100%
}
#header {
	Z-INDEX: 200; POSITION: relative; HEIGHT: 80px
}
#header A.logo {
	FONT-SIZE: 12px; BACKGROUND-IMAGE: url(../jn/llogo.gif); WIDTH: 86px; TEXT-INDENT: -200px; BACKGROUND-REPEAT: no-repeat; POSITION: absolute; TOP: 15px; HEIGHT: 100px
}
#sitenav {
	Z-INDEX: 100; RIGHT: 20px; POSITION: absolute; TOP: 49px
}
#search {
	FONT-SIZE: 12px; RIGHT: 2em; POSITION: absolute; TOP: 10px
}
#search INPUT.search_input {
	BORDER-RIGHT: #cccccc 1px solid; BORDER-TOP: #cccccc 1px solid; FONT-SIZE: 12px; BORDER-LEFT: #cccccc 1px solid; BORDER-BOTTOM: #cccccc 1px solid
}
.txtf {
	BORDER-RIGHT: #cccccc 1px solid; BORDER-TOP: #cccccc 1px solid; FONT-SIZE: 12px; BORDER-LEFT: #cccccc 1px solid; BORDER-BOTTOM: #cccccc 1px solid
}
#breadcumb {
	MARGIN-TOP: 7px; MARGIN-BOTTOM: 10px
}
#breadcumb {
	FONT-SIZE: 12px; COLOR: #626262; TEXT-DECORATION: none
}
#breadcumb A {
	FONT-SIZE: 12px; COLOR: #626262; TEXT-DECORATION: none
}
#content {
	FONT-SIZE: 12px; FLOAT: left; PADDING-BOTTOM: 10px; WIDTH: 580px
}
#content H1 {
	BACKGROUND-POSITION: 0px 4px; FONT-SIZE: 14px; BACKGROUND-IMAGE: url(../images/snav_bullet_red.gif); MARGIN: 0px 0px 10px; COLOR: #c50000; TEXT-INDENT: 10px; BORDER-BOTTOM: #e4e4e4 1px solid; BACKGROUND-REPEAT: no-repeat
}
#content P {
	FONT-SIZE: 12px; MARGIN-LEFT: 15px; TEXT-INDENT: 2em; LINE-HEIGHT: 150%
}
#content UL LI {
	FONT-SIZE: 12px; COLOR: #696969; LINE-HEIGHT: 130%; LIST-STYLE-TYPE: none
}
#sidebar {
	FLOAT: right; WIDTH: 152px; MARGIN-RIGHT: 7px; TEXT-ALIGN: left
}
#sidebar UL {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
#sidebar UL LI {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
#footer {
	FONT-SIZE: 12px; POSITION: relative
}
#siteinfo {
	MARGIN-LEFT: 15px
}
#siteinfo A {
	COLOR: #777777; TEXT-DECORATION: none
}
#copyright P {
	COLOR: #979797; TEXT-INDENT: 15px
}
#canonsites {
	RIGHT: 1em; POSITION: absolute; TOP: 25px
}
.snav {
	BACKGROUND-POSITION: 50% top; BACKGROUND-IMAGE: url(../images/snav_captop.gif); MARGIN-BOTTOM: 10px; BACKGROUND-REPEAT: no-repeat
}
.snav UL {
	BACKGROUND-POSITION: 50% bottom; BACKGROUND-IMAGE: url(../images/snav_capbottom.gif); MARGIN: 0px; BACKGROUND-REPEAT: no-repeat
}
.snav UL LI {
	LINE-HEIGHT: 150%; LIST-STYLE-TYPE: none
}
.snav UL LI A {
	BACKGROUND-POSITION: left center; PADDING-LEFT: 10px; FONT-SIZE: 12px; BACKGROUND-IMAGE: url(../images/snav_bullet_gray.gif); TEXT-INDENT: 15px; BACKGROUND-REPEAT: no-repeat; TEXT-DECORATION: none
}
.snav UL LI UL.lv2nav {
	BACKGROUND-IMAGE: none
}
.snav UL LI UL.lv2nav LI A {
	TEXT-INDENT: 30px
}
.snav H1 {
	BACKGROUND-POSITION: left 17px; FONT-SIZE: 12px; MARGIN-BOTTOM: 5px; MARGIN-LEFT: 15px; COLOR: #c50000; TEXT-INDENT: -20000px; LINE-HEIGHT: 35px; MARGIN-RIGHT: 15px; BORDER-BOTTOM: #cccccc 1px solid; BACKGROUND-REPEAT: no-repeat
}
.snav#general H1 {
	BACKGROUND-IMAGE: url(../canon/images/snav_general.gif)
}
.snav A {
	COLOR: #666666
}
.snav A:hover {
	COLOR: #c50000
}
.titleimg-border {
	MARGIN-TOP: 10px; MARGIN-LEFT: 15px
}
.more {
	CLEAR: both; PADDING-RIGHT: 20px; BACKGROUND-POSITION: right 50%; DISPLAY: block; FONT-SIZE: 12px; BACKGROUND-IMAGE: url(../images/more.gif); COLOR: #c50000; TEXT-INDENT: 1em; BACKGROUND-REPEAT: no-repeat; TEXT-ALIGN: right
}
.more4 {
	CLEAR: both; PADDING-RIGHT: 20px; BACKGROUND-POSITION: right 50%; DISPLAY: block; FONT-SIZE: 12px; BACKGROUND-IMAGE: url(../images/more.gif); COLOR: #c50000; TEXT-INDENT: 1em; BACKGROUND-REPEAT: no-repeat; TEXT-ALIGN: right
}
.more4 {
	BACKGROUND-IMAGE: url(../images/more4.gif)
}
.submit {
	FLOAT: right
}
SPAN.none {
	DISPLAY: none
}
#pager {
	TEXT-ALIGN: right
}
SPAN.block {
	DISPLAY: block
}
.ac {
	MARGIN-TOP: 5px; MARGIN-BOTTOM: 5px; TEXT-ALIGN: center
}
.image-border {
	MARGIN: 5px
}
.c-e8 {
	BACKGROUND-COLOR: #e8e8e8
}
.c-f8 {
	BACKGROUND-COLOR: #f8f8f8
}
.red {
	COLOR: #c50000
}
.b {
	FONT-WEIGHT: bold
}
.gray {
	COLOR: #666666
}
A.back {
	DISPLAY: block
}
.onecol#content {
	WIDTH: 100%
}

